UNC Pembroke Football Wins Defensive Struggle Over Lenoir-Rhyne, 14-10

Pembroke, N.C. – The Lenoir-Rhyne Football Team (3-5) suffered a 14-10 setback to UNC Pembroke (2-6) Saturday afternoon at Grace P. Johnson Stadium.  The victory snapped the Braves' five-game losing streak.

STATS OF THE GAME:
•      UNC Pembroke's Miles Grant (Rockingham, N.C.) scored the game-winning touchdown on a 40-yard run with 11 minutes left in the fourth quarter.  Grant finished with a game-high 100 yards rushing.
•      Lenoir-Rhyne sophomore running back Nelson Brown (Salisbury, Md.) scored his team-leading eighth touchdown of the year and led the Bears with 59 yards on the ground.
•      The Braves held a 355-209 edge in total yards and forced the Bears into three turnovers.  UNC Pembroke's JoJo Spann (McDonough, Ga.) caught a 35-yard touchdown pass and finished with six receptions for 93 yards.
•      Lenoir-Rhyne freshman linebacker Quentin Hayes (Powder Springs, Ga.) and sophomore linebacker Sherrod Williams (Edison, Ga.) finished with 13 and 11 tackles, respectively.  The Bears also forced two turnovers.

BEYOND THE BOX SCORE:
•      UNC Pembroke has won both games all-time against Lenoir-Rhyne.
•      Lenoir-Rhyne has allowed just 21 points in its last two games.
•      Lenoir-Rhyne freshman placekicker Chase Allbaugh (Tallahassee, Fla.) kicked a 54-yard field goal – two yards off tying the school record held by Rick Padget (1975 vs. Mars Hill).
